To further increase the awareness-cum-outreach level of the anti doping campaign, National Anti Doping Agency (NADA) has developed an extensive education program namely Program for Education and Awareness on Anti Doping in Sports (PEADS). To know the exact requirement for this purpose, an Information and Education Committee (IEC) has been constituted under the Chairmanship of Director General, NADA to assist and advise NADA. PEADS is a comprehensive program that has been planned with an objective to deal with different stakeholders in the country.

The objective of this program is to increase Awareness of Anti Doping in Sports across the country amongst all the sportspersons and support staff.

Suggestions/ Feedback are required from public and common manon how this program can be made more effective amongst the rural area and budding athletes at school level in India and in what way and how can anyone assist NADA to eradicate the doping in sports in India. Anyone can share idea of the photos, documentaries, small films, and electronic advertisement media on anti doping etc.

The Program for Education and Awareness on Anti Doping in Sports (PEADS)can be made more effective amongst the rural area and budding athletes at school level in India,through developing a testing kit for the testing of steroid and other prohibited substances and providing this kit to the sports persons on a very nominal cost.Because in the disguise of Food supplements and multivitamins etc. steroid and other prohibited substances are easily reaching to the budding athletes/sports persons.
